Overview
The Howa Fenceline (Fence Line) is a 2026 field-grade bolt-action rifle from Howa Machinery, distributed in the United States by Legacy Sports International and shown at SHOT Show 2026. Built on Howa's proven 1500-pattern action, the Fenceline pairs the company's signature features - a two-lug bolt with a 90-degree throw, a three-position safety that allows unloading on safe or locking the bolt, and the HACT (Howa Actuator Controlled Trigger) two-stage trigger - with weather-ready modern touches. The metalwork wears a Cerakote finish, the hammer-forged barrel is threaded and ships with a radial muzzle brake, and the durable polymer stock carries a sponge-paint camo coating. Howa guarantees sub-MOA (sub-1-inch at 100 yards) three-shot groups. The series is offered across short-action, long-action and mini-action receivers in standard, magnum and modern intermediate chamberings.

Notes
Specifications reflect a 6.5 Creedmoor short-action configuration; barrel length shown as 22 in (559mm), the standard offering for the series (a 20 in light-varmint barrel is also offered on mini-action models). Weight, overall length and exact twist were not published at announcement and are left null. Three color/coating offerings: Scorched Earth, Gray Light and Prairie Reaper. Caliber lineup spans short- and long-action standard and magnum cartridges including the new 25 Creedmoor, plus mini-action options (22 ARC, 6mm ARC, 6.5 Grendel, 7.62x39mm). MSRP from $729. Magazine capacity typical of the 1500 short-action detachable box (5 rounds).
Background
Named for the hardscrabble work of the rural fence line, Howa's 2026 field rifle leans into a no-nonsense weatherproofing pitch - Cerakote, camo paint and a brake on the muzzle - while keeping the same two-lug action and HACT trigger that earned the Japanese-made 1500 a cult following among budget-minded precision shooters.
